When to make this trip

Gogorrón National Park is generally best December through April, the drier and less humid stretch, with May and November as the quieter shoulder either side.

June to November is the wet and hurricane season — heavy rain, high humidity, and occasional storm closures.

Heat and humidity are constant. Plan activity for early morning and carry more water than feels necessary.

Planning a trip from El Escoplo

Distances here are straight-line and the drive estimate adds a road factor on top, but mountain passes and seasonal closures can change it a lot — a route that looks like three hours in June can be shut entirely in February. Confirm road status with the park before you commit to a date.
